Detailed explanation of the counting method of character occurrences in Go language

Go language, as a fast, efficient and concurrency-friendly programming language, is widely used in network programming, cloud computing, data processing and other fields. In actual development, we often encounter scenarios where we need to count the number of occurrences of characters in a string. This article will introduce in detail how to count the number of occurrences of characters in the Go language, including specific code examples.

1. Requirements Analysis

When processing text data, it is often necessary to count the number of occurrences of each character in a string for further analysis or processing. Therefore, we need to implement a function that inputs a string and outputs the number of occurrences of each character.

2. Implementation ideas

In order to count the number of occurrences of characters, we can use the map data structure in the Go language to store the correspondence between characters and their number of occurrences. The specific implementation steps are as follows:

  1. Traverse each character of the string;
  2. Use map to use the character as the key, and the number of occurrences as the value;
  3. Count each character The number of occurrences;
  4. Finally output the statistical results of the number of occurrences of characters.

3. Code example

The following is a complete Go language example code that counts the number of occurrences of characters in a string:

package main

import (
    "fmt"
)

func countCharacters(str string) map[rune]int {
    counts := make(map[rune]int)

    for _, char := range str {
        counts[char]++
    }

    return counts
}

func main() {
    str := "hello world"
    charCounts := countCharacters(str)

    for char, count := range charCounts {
        fmt.Printf("Character: %c, Count: %d
", char, count)
    }
}

Through the above Code example, we define a countCharacters function, which accepts a string as a parameter and returns a map[rune]int type character occurrence count result. In the main function, we call the countCharacters function, pass in the string "hello world", and print out each character and its number of occurrences.

4. Result output

Run the above code, the output result is as follows:

Character: h, Count: 1
Character: e, Count: 1
Character: l, Count: 3
Character: o, Count: 2
Character:  , Count: 1
Character: w, Count: 1
Character: r, Count: 1
Character: d, Count: 1

As you can see, after counting the number of occurrences of characters in the string "hello world", each The number of occurrences of characters is correctly counted and output.

Through the above code examples, we show how to count the number of occurrences of characters in a string in the Go language. This method is simple and efficient, and is suitable for character statistics needs in various scenarios. In actual development, the code can be enhanced according to specific needs, such as filtering out special characters such as spaces, to meet more statistical needs.
